That's not my point.

Even a slammed car can cause your car to go out of control, if you do it wrong with stock wheels.

My point is, let people do what they want and spend more time on worrying about your own car/issues/goals.

10 years ago, when drifting first became "mainstream" with Formula Drift/D1GP, there were a ton of haters. Now, it's becoming one of the "accepted" forms of legitimate motorsports.

Hellaflush only became a name because one company chose to promote a movement of cars based on it. There's an entire subset of car guys dedicated to VIP cars that promoted it from the beginning... in the end, we all share a hobby.

If people want to waste their energy and bandwidth talking trash about things they don't like, then that's your cup of tea. In the end no one cares.
